Next up in our “G.O.A.T. of Art” series: Pablo Picasso. Bold, revolutionary, and endlessly inventive, Pablo Picasso redefined what art could be. As a pioneer of Cubism, Picasso broke away from traditional forms, offering a new way of seeing the world—fragmented, expressive, and full of energy. From his melancholic Blue Period to the radical composition of Les Demoiselles d’Avignon, his work continues to challenge and inspire.

For reading:
- Picasso: A Biography by Patrick O’Brian — A compelling look at the man behind the myth
- Picasso: Creator and Destroyer by Arianna Huffington — A deeper exploration of his complex personality and artistic drive
- Life with Picasso by Françoise Gilot — A personal and intimate perspective from someone who knew him best
For your coffee table:
- Picasso: Endlessly Drawing by Anne Lemonnier — A stunning, image-rich look at Picasso’s mastery of line and form
- Picasso & Abstraction — A visually striking exploration of how he reshaped modern art through abstraction
- Looking at Picasso by Pepe Karmel — An accessible yet sophisticated survey of his most iconic works
- Picasso: The Late Work — A bold collection showcasing the expressive power of his later years
For screen time:
- The Mystery of Picasso — A fascinating film capturing Picasso at work in real time
- Picasso: Magic, Sex, Death — An exploration of the passions and contradictions that fueled his art
- Genius: Picasso — A dramatic series starring Antonio Banderas that brings his life to the screen
